It wouldn't be the first time they did a 3 match SD, did it a couple of weeks ago I believe. Really doesn't matter though, all of them were entertaining, and they all progressed storylines. No filler's allowed.

Ambrose looks to be used as driving a wedge through the Wyatt's. That will be an excellent story going forward, lot's of swerve's and shenanigans to be had for sure. Miz is ready for another run with the title, God knows he's done some of his best work this year, bonus is he hasn't faced Styles yet. So that is a nice change. The cage match was the worst of the three, but the match wasn't horrible considering they are both first timers in there. And we got the Mickie James reveal, which kind of fell flat.

All in all they used the time well. I wasn't bored. The one thing SD doesn't do that RAW does, is they don't feel the need to have every wrestler on the roster appear on every show in repeat matches each week. The main event does change unlike the flagship show which has the same four every week, except for one. They also are using Cena sparingly, while RAW has to bring in the starpower like Taker, HBK, Goldberg and Lesnar to boost the ratings.

The Ziggler and King segment went where not a lot expected them to go. They showed Ziggler pounding on King just before his cardiac arrest, and a lot was said that really can't be taken back. Showed a bit of the dark side. Don't know where this will end up, but they are taking chances. It's working.
